Home run record for softball team
Canyon Country's Crystl Bustos and Camarillo's Jessica Mendoza were part of an record-setting home run display in a 7-0 win over Japan.
The United States set an Olympic record with four home runs in a five inning game against Japan.
Mendoza hit a pair of two-run homers The first came in the first inning and the second was in the fourth. Bustos followed Mendoza with a solo home run in the fourth inning. Bustos has hit a home run in four of her past five Olympic games, dating back to the 2004 gold medal game in Athens.
Natasha Watley of Irvine hit a solo home run in the first inning.
The United States returned to the field hours later to finish a suspended game against Canada. The United State scored five runs in the seventh inning and won 8-1.
